Transaction 8476723670c5c0415ed88cb2032bb32821c515ca918c0b6fc3e4737684095204

8 Input
2 Outputs
  • 8476723670c5c0415ed88cb2032bb32821c515ca918c0b6fc3e4737684095204:0
  • value  1251000000
    address  1PZ2owYByWBuSX5xnvpWyLbyZeSfGyA58H
  • 8476723670c5c0415ed88cb2032bb32821c515ca918c0b6fc3e4737684095204:1
  • value  2946128
    address  1CZC5AT5hiKaQsquSWWUFDsGSqJ8R6QJUH